What are endometriosis red flags in teens?


Endometriosis can start in the teen years, and one of the biggest red flags is period pain that’s more than “normal cramps”—pain that’s severe, escalating over time, or keeps returning month after month. Missing school, sports, or social plans because of periods (or needing stronger pain meds that still don’t touch the pain) is another common warning sign. Pelvic pain that isn’t limited to bleeding days—mid‑cycle pain, daily pelvic aching, or flares with activity—can also fit the pattern.
Other red flags include bowel or bladder symptoms that track with the menstrual cycle, such as painful bowel movements, diarrhea/constipation flares, painful urination, or pelvic pressure during periods. Pain with tampon use or pelvic exams, and pain with sexual activity in older teens, can also be clues.
